The Ring Glass Break Sensor redefines convenience with its base station-free design. During testing, it recognized tempered glass impacts within 15 feet while ignoring normal household sounds like dropped dishes. The Amazon Sidewalk integration means it works even when WiFi fails, creating a mesh network with neighboring Ring devices that extends coverage across our entire test property.
Setup took under five minutes using the Ring app, and the sensor immediately synced with existing Ring cameras and alarms. The real differentiator is the optional Pro Monitoring service that dispatches police on verified glass break events. Battery life projected at 3+ years based on our 60-day stress test, making this the most reliable smart sensor we've evaluated.
